Transaction 70286e3f4255c80455673d6df31f93920d29584229d4bedec171a555c1fbec3f

76 Input
1 Outputs
  • 70286e3f4255c80455673d6df31f93920d29584229d4bedec171a555c1fbec3f:0
  • value  36476020
    address  3JkzzjD3fM3mNM8KKz8bDAiGwrF7vk8diJ